Output 42758d8814b743df86d78d47e4d8d8036ba85f75d467c30a4dbef679011c037d:0

value
1134855
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cb6b24e5e96f344aaad37bf420391dbcadab9dd OP_EQUAL
address
3JtqpapCG6FDLye2qycaXPSUw8QXPZZJ4v
transaction
42758d8814b743df86d78d47e4d8d8036ba85f75d467c30a4dbef679011c037d
confirmations
299820
spent
true